13:56  Peruvian students win 2012 Doors to Diplomacy Award  
Lima, May 22 (ANDINA). High school students from Peru and Spain have won the U.S. State Department's “Doors to Diplomacy” Award for creating a website that raises awareness about global water issues.
Water, the New Petrol is the site built by a team from CEP Santa Rosa Brothers Marist School in Sullana, Peru and IES Manacor School in Mallorca, Spain.
Their web project aims to raise awareness of the current state of water issues in the world, according to a media note released by the U.S. State Department.
Jose Carlos and Fabricio from Peru and Mercè and Petra from Spain won this year's prestigious award along with a team from Riviera Beach Maritime Academy in Riviera Beach, Florida.
The awards, co-sponsored by Global SchoolNet, recognize the web projects that best teach young people about the importance of international affairs and diplomacy. Participants, ranging in age from 11 to 18, included 225 student teams from 38 countries.
